Tabling

Tabling is one of the best ways to spread news about IJM and/or your chapter to students on campus. It can help you reach out to students who might not hear about IJM through the grapevine or through social media.

Prepping Your Team to Table

Make sure your team knows what to say: what IJM is and how to get involved with the club.
Be fun and easily approachable! Hearing about human trafficking for the first or the fifteenth time is always heavy and weighty. While we want people to understand the severity of the issue, we don’t want people to leave feeling defeated.

Setting Up Your Table

Contact your university’s event staff to reserve chairs, tables and any other supplies needed. Check what permissions you need to table in certain areas.
Determine what you will have on your table, some ideas could include:
Recruiting flyer
and brochures
Digital form or paper sign-up sheet for students who want to join or learn more
Display your club’s contact information (social media, email, etc.)
Have your IJM Campus Chapter banner set up right next to your table.
